从零开始搭建FTP服务器:详细教程与常见问题解答 (从零开始搭建的蜂蜜陷阱西瓜小说网)

在现代信息技术的发展中,FTP(文件传输协议)作为一种网络协议,仍然被广泛应用于文件的上传与下载。对于很多技术爱好者和企业用户而言,搭建一个FTP服务器是一项基本的重要技能。本文将详细分析从零开始搭建FTP服务器的过程中所需了解的知识、步骤以及常见问题的解决方案。

了解FTP协议的基本概念是搭建FTP服务器的前提。FTP是一种用于在网络上进行文件传输的协议,它实现了客户端与服务器之间的文件上传和下载功能。在搭建自己的FTP服务器之前,必须先选择适合的操作系统与服务器软件。目前,常见的FTP服务器软件有FileZilla Server、vsftpd(适用于Linux系统)等。这里我们以Windows环境下的FileZilla Server为例进行分析。

接下来是搭建FTP服务器的具体步骤:


步骤一:下载FileZilla Server

访问FileZilla的官方网站,下载最新版本的FileZilla Server软件。安装过程相对简单,遵循默认设置即可完成安装。


步骤二:配置FTP服务器

安装完成后,启动FileZilla Server。在初始界面中,可以设置监听端口,默认情况下FTP监听21端口。若需使用安全的FTP连接(FTPS),还需在配置中添加SSL证书。


步骤三:创建用户账户

用户管理是搭建FTP服务器的重要环节。点击“用户”选项,可以添加新用户并设置其密码,指定其可以访问的目录。同时,可以设置该用户的权限,如上传、下载、删除文件等。这一步骤确保了FTP服务器的安全性和可控性。


步骤四:设置共享目录

在“共享文件夹”选项中,可以为不同用户分配不同的访问目录。例如,某些用户可能只需访问特定文件夹,而其他用户可能需要更广泛的访问权限。合理的目录设置能够有效防止信息泄露和不必要的文件访问。


步骤五:防火墙与路由器设置

若FTP服务器需要通过公网访问,则需要在路由器中进行端口映射,将21端口映射到FTP服务器所在的IP地址。并且,根据防火墙设置,确保FTP流量不被拦截。在Windows防火墙中添加例外,允许FTP服务的访问。

完成上述步骤后,FTP服务器基本搭建完成,用户可以使用FTP客户端如FileZilla Client进行连接并测试文件传输功能。

搭建FTP服务器的过程中,难免会遇到一些常见问题,以下是对此的详细解答:


常见问题解答:


1. 无法连接FTP服务器?

首先检查FTP服务器是否在运行状态。确认用户的IP地址、端口号是否填写正确;如果使用防火墙,检查相应端口是否已添加例外。


2. 用户权限设置不生效?

确认用户是否在正确的用户组中,权限设置是否成功保存。也有可能是设置的共享目录路径不正确,应确保路径有效并对用户可见。


3. FTP传输速度慢?

传输速度慢可能与网络带宽、服务器配置、文件大小等因素有关。可通过测试本地网络速度或调整FTP服务器的并发连接数来改善表现。


4. 文件上传后不显示?

可能是FTP客户端缓存或显示设置问题,尝试刷新客户端文件列表或重新连接FTP服务器。也可能是权限不足,确认用户是否有查看文件的权限。

从零开始搭建FTP服务器并非难事,但在过程中需要对各个环节进行仔细调试和设置。知识和实践相结合,能够帮助用户更好地理解FTP的工作原理以及如何处理常见问题。随着FTP技术的不断演进,掌握FTP服务器搭建的技巧将为日后学习和应用带来更多的便利。

阅读全文
未经允许不得转载:亿动网 » 从零开始搭建FTP服务器:详细教程与常见问题解答 (从零开始搭建的蜂蜜陷阱西瓜小说网)
分享到: 生成海报

相关推荐

  • 暂无文章
切换注册

登录

忘记密码 ?

您也可以使用第三方帐号快捷登录

切换登录

注册

我们将发送一封验证邮件至你的邮箱, 请正确填写以完成账号注册和激活